Iowa delegation says debt ceiling bill supports biofuels industry

Iowa’s congressional delegation backed the debt ceiling bill in the House Wednesday, but only after some changes to the legislation that supported the biofuels industry.

Republican Congresswoman Ashley Hinson says the Limit, Save, Grow Act of 2023 keeps some key biofuels tax credits in place.

“When the legislation came out last week and I saw there were five key biofuels tax credits set to be rolled back, we sprung into action and got right to work,” she said. “The entire Iowa delegation was in lock step to protect Iowa biofuels.”

Speaking with reporters on Friday, she said the tax credits are important for meeting climate goals.

“The biofuels industry supports tens of thousands of jobs in Iowa,” Hinson said. “It’s not only critical to our economy, but to our nation’s energy security.”

The bill raises the debt limit but also cuts back federal spending.
